Sosheel Godfrey is a Senior Lecturer at the School of Agricultural, Environmental and Veterinary Sciences (SAEVS) at Charles Sturt University (CSU), based in Wagga Wagga. He holds a PhD (2016) and M.Sc. in Economics, specializing in policy-focused research on Farm Economics, Agribusiness Value Chains, and Consumer Choice. His academic role involves teaching large service subjects, curriculum development, student assessment, and research supervision. He currently supervises four PhD students and has previously mentored multiple honours and master’s students.
Research interests span farm risk analysis, agribusiness value chains, and consumer behavior. He has secured AUD 1.3 million in competitive grants, including leadership in the SOIL CRC project. Collaborations include institutions like NMBU (Norway), Harper Adams University (UK), and COMSATS University (Pakistan). His work addresses topics such as regenerative agriculture sustainability, organic fertilizer feasibility, and smallholder livelihoods in Malawi.
Teaching emphasizes linking academic theory with industry-ready skills. He coordinates key subjects, revises course materials, and contributes to SAEVS curriculum innovation. Notable publications include studies on sheep production systems, regenerative farming frameworks, and halal meat consumer behavior in Norway.
